How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Meadowbrook?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Meadowbrook Studio Apartments | $1,438 | $1,089 | $1,817 |
Meadowbrook 1 Bedroom Apartments | $859 | $700 | $2,198 |
Meadowbrook 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,087 | $825 | $2,965 |
Meadowbrook 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,250 | $950 | $3,321 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Meadowbrook
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Meadowbrook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Meadowbrook ranges from $700 to $2,198 with an average monthly rent of $859.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Meadowbrook c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Meadowbrook range from $825 to $2,965.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,087.
How expensive are Meadowbrook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 21 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Meadowbrook on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$950 to $3,321 - averaging $1,250 for the location.
